A New Chapter for a Classic Franchise

After nearly 15 years of global success, the Subway Surfers series finally evolves into something bigger. Subway Surfers City is not just another update—it’s a full-scale sequel that reimagines how an endless runner should feel.

Instead of repetitive runs, the game now takes place in a fully connected urban world where each district offers unique challenges, visuals, and gameplay mechanics. This shift makes every session feel fresh rather than predictable.

More Than Just Endless Running

What truly sets Subway Surfers City apart is how it blends traditional running with structured progression. The introduction of City Tour Mode allows players to complete missions, explore handcrafted levels, and experience clear objectives beyond just chasing a high score.

For players who enjoy fast, intense gameplay, the Trials mode delivers short but challenging runs that test reflexes and precision. This balance between structure and speed gives the game a much-needed layer of depth.

New Mechanics That Change Everything

The gameplay in Subway Surfers City feels more dynamic thanks to new mechanics designed to reward skill and exploration:

  • Stomp Move allows players to uncover hidden paths and access vertical areas
  • Speed Pads boost momentum and create faster-paced runs
  • Bouncy Bubblegum Shield combines defense with enhanced mobility
  • Secret Stars encourage exploration and increase score multipliers

These features transform the experience from simple reaction-based gameplay into something more engaging and strategic.

A Smarter Progression System

Unlike previous versions, characters in Subway Surfers City are no longer just cosmetic. Players can upgrade characters and hoverboards to improve performance, unlock abilities, and customize their playstyle.

The new Hoverboard Energy System also adds a tactical element. Instead of activating instantly, players must collect energy and decide the best moment to use it—making every run more thoughtful and controlled.
